Antibody and autoantibody relevanceSeroatlas analysis
Seroatlas reads SCGB1D4 as an antibody target. Whether an autoantibody or antibody against SCGB1D4 could matter depends on whether native SCGB1D4 is physically reachable, whether the body needs it intact, and whether it acts in a disease-relevant tissue.
SCGB1D4 is annotated as secreted, so native SCGB1D4 circulates and is directly accessible to antibodies. Secreted and cell-surface proteins are the autoantibody targets most likely to act like drugs, blocking or depleting the native protein.
